- Emak S.p.A., along with its affiliated entities, designs, produces, and markets a diverse array of products across three interconnected business divisions: Outdoor Power Equipment, Pumps and High Pressure Water Jetting, and Components and Accessories. Within the Outdoor Power Equipment segment, the company provides machines for gardening, forestry, and small-scale agricultural tasks, encompassing items such as brush cutters, lawnmowers, garden tractors, chainsaws, cultivators, and motor hoes. These are distributed under prominent brands including Oleo-Mac, Efco, Bertolini, and Nibbi. The Pumps and High Pressure Water Jetting division specializes in solutions for agriculture, industry, and cleaning. This includes centrifugal and diaphragm pumps for spraying and weed control, robust industrial piston pumps, advanced high and ultra high-pressure systems, urban cleaning machinery, as well as professional and semi-professional pressure washers and floor scrubber-dryers. Key brands in this area feature Comet, HPP, Lemasa, PTC Waterjetting Equipment, PTC Urban Cleaning Equipment, and Lavor. Additionally, the Components and Accessories area offers a comprehensive selection of items to support all sectors, such as cutting lines and heads for brush cutters, precision farming sensors and computers, guns and nozzles for high-pressure applications, and technical seating and spare parts for agricultural machinery. Brands like Tecomec, Geoline, Agres, Mecline, and Sabart represent this category. With a commitment to innovation and environmental responsibility, Emak has been expanding its range of eco-friendly products, including battery-powered solutions. The company's operations span globally, covering Europe, the Americas, Asia, Africa, and Oceania, with a direct presence in numerous countries. For the nine months ending September 30, 2025, Emak reported consolidated revenues of EUR 494.92 million. Emak S.p.A. was established in 1992 through the merger of Oleo-Mac and Efco, both with roots in the 1970s, and maintains its headquarters in Bagnolo in Piano, Italy. The company operates as a subsidiary of Yama S.p.A.
